Get Off the Fence People. The Home Buyer Tax Credit has been Extended Until April 30th. 2010

Written by Scott Cowan on November 6th, 2009

I see you out there sitting on the fence…. should we buy should we sell and move up?

Well, today moments ago President Obama signed the necessary paperwork to help you get off the fence. The tax credit has been extended until April 30th. 2010. In my opinion this will be the one and only extension. Public opinion is split on this decision. The cost to taxpayers will be over 10 billion dollars to extend the credit. Many are unhappy with this cost. The flip side is that for many potential home buyers this extension gives you a bit more time to find a home that you can live in and enjoy for years to come.

If you’re a potential home seller you will benefit from this as well. More people will be motivated to purchase your home now. If you’ve owned your home for five or more years you might be eligible to receive a $6,500 tax credit for “moving up” and buying a new home. Does this motivate you?
